Post-Sandy, Mangano's publicly-paid mailings feature campaign content

Nassau homeowners who still had mailboxes last week after superstorm Sandy would have found a full-color, four-page mailing from Nassau County Executive Edward Mangano touting his latest “third consecutive no property tax hike budget.”
